Largemouth Bass
Quinton, Oklahoma, is a sleeper cell for largemouth bass fishing, with access to several productive lakes and reservoirs within a short drive. What makes this area special is the diverse range of water types, from clear, rocky lakes to murky, timber-filled reservoirs. Kerr Lake, in particular, offers excellent bass fishing opportunities. Spring and fall are the most productive times, as the bass are actively feeding. A local tactic is to focus on shallow, weedy areas during the spring spawn. In the fall, target points and drop-offs with crankbaits or Carolina rigs. Anglers should check the local fishing reports for Kerr Lake water levels, as they can fluctuate depending on rainfall and dam operations. The bass population here is healthy, and it's not uncommon to catch multiple fish over five pounds. Explore the various coves and backwaters for the best results.

Largemouth Bass Fishing Regulations in Oklahoma
Open Season
Year-round
Daily Bag Limit
6 per day
Size Limit
14-inch minimum
License Required
Fishing License
Special regulations may apply on specific lakes and areas; consult the current Oklahoma Fishing Guide.

Frequently Asked Questions
What's the best time of year to fish for largemouth bass near Quinton?
Spring and fall are generally the best times to target largemouth bass. They are more active when the water temperatures are moderate.
What's the regulation for keeping largemouth bass in Quinton, OK?
In Oklahoma, you can keep 6 largemouth bass per day, provided they are at least 14 inches long.
Are there any specific lakes or ponds near Quinton that are known for good largemouth bass fishing?
Lake Eufaula is a popular choice near Quinton and is known for its largemouth bass population.
Do I need a license to fish for bass in Quinton, OK?
Yes, you need a valid Oklahoma fishing license to fish for largemouth bass.
